The NBA regular season is days away and Action Network senior NBA writer Matt Moore brings in writers Brandon Anderson and Joe Dellera to give their three best player award futures bets for the 2022-23 NBA season. Brandon makes Matt livid with longshot plays on trendy players, while Joe is keeping it simple. Can Joel Embiid win DPOY? Should Luka Doncic be the MVP favorite? Who’s going to win Most Improved?
